😐A single person spends $3,293 per month in Simi Valley, CA vs $861 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$4,645 per month in Simi Valley, CA vs $1,350 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$5,997 per month in Simi Valley, CA vs $1,838 in Chiang Mai, rent included.
😐Simi Valley, CA costs about 282% more than Chiang Mai,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Simi Valley, CA sits 146% above the global median, while Chiang Mai is 36% below –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$2,148 in Simi Valley, CA versus $432 in Chiang Mai.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 762% higher in Simi Valley, CA,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$69.0 in Simi Valley, CA versus $18.00 in Chiang Mai.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$360 vs $243 – making Chiang Mai the more affordable choice for daily food spending.

Simi Valley, CA vs Chiang Mai: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
Which city is more expensive, Simi Valley, CA or Chiang Mai?
Simi Valley, CA costs about 282% more than Chiang Mai, with the gap driven mainly by Eating Out. That's enough to noticeably affect everyday spending and lifestyle for anyone choosing between the two.
How much do you need to earn to live comfortably in Simi Valley, CA and in Chiang Mai?
For a comfortable life, plan on about $4,940 per month in Simi Valley, CA and $1,292 in Chiang Mai. That covers rent, food, utilities, transport, and enough left over to feel settled – not just surviving.
Where is rent cheaper, Simi Valley, CA or Chiang Mai?
Rent is clearly cheaper in Chiang Mai, especially for central apartments. Housing is actually the single biggest factor behind the overall cost gap between these two cities.
How do dining costs compare in Simi Valley, CA and in Chiang Mai?
A mid-range dinner for two costs $69.0 in Simi Valley, CA and $18.00 in Chiang Mai. That's a good indicator of the overall restaurant and café pricing gap between the two cities.
Are groceries more expensive in Simi Valley, CA or in Chiang Mai?
Groceries cost about 48% more in Simi Valley, CA, though it depends on what you buy. Local produce may be comparable; imported and premium items show the biggest price gap.
Can you live on $1,000/month in Simi Valley, CA or in Chiang Mai?
A $1,000 monthly budget goes further in Chiang Mai, where all-in costs run around $861, than in Simi Valley, CA at $3,293. In Chiang Mai it covers expenses comfortably, while in Simi Valley, CA it requires careful planning or may not stretch far enough.
